About The Hill 2300

The size of The Hill is approximately 0.6 square kilometres. It has 9 parks covering nearly 25.7% of total area. The population of The Hill in 2011 was 1,716 people. By 2016 the population was 1,940 showing a population growth of 13.1%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in The Hill is 20-29 years. Households in The Hill are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in The Hill work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 46.9% of the homes in The Hill were owner-occupied compared with 44.7% in 2016.

The Hill has 1,418 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in The Hill have seen a 54.91%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 32.96% increase. As at 31 July 2024:

  • The median value for Houses in The Hill is $2,113,630 while the median value for Units is $790,430.
  • Houses have a median rent of $475 while Units have a median rent of $500.
